# ¿Cómo se destaca IntelliJ IDEA como un entorno de desarrollo para las necesidades de programación modernas?

¿Cómo se destaca IntelliJ IDEA como un entorno de desarrollo para las necesidades de programación modernas?

##### Post Metadata
- Posted at: hace casi 2 años
- Author title: Marcada por G2 como una pregunta común



## Comments
### Comment 1

Destaca por varias fortalezas clave que abordan las demandas del desarrollo moderno:

Asistencia Inteligente de Código: Su autocompletado de código consciente del contexto va más allá de simples sugerencias, entendiendo tu intención y ofreciendo recomendaciones inteligentes que aceleran significativamente la codificación. Las herramientas de refactorización son excepcionalmente poderosas y seguras, permitiendo transformaciones complejas de código con confianza.

Soporte Integral de Frameworks: El soporte nativo para frameworks modernos como Spring, Hibernate, React, Angular y arquitecturas de microservicios significa que los desarrolladores pueden ser productivos de inmediato sin necesidad de buscar extensamente plugins o configuraciones.

Flujo de Trabajo de Desarrollo Integrado: Las herramientas integradas para control de versiones (Git), bases de datos, frameworks de pruebas (JUnit, TestNG), sistemas de construcción (Maven, Gradle) y contenedorización (Docker, Kubernetes) eliminan el cambio constante de contexto entre aplicaciones, creando una experiencia de desarrollo unificada.

Depuración y Perfilado Avanzados: Capacidades de depuración sofisticadas, incluyendo puntos de interrupción condicionales, evaluación de expresiones y perfilado de rendimiento, ayudan a resolver problemas complejos más rápido en sistemas distribuidos modernos.

Desarrollo Asistido por IA: La integración con asistentes de codificación de IA y sugerencias impulsadas por aprendizaje automático ayuda a los desarrolladores a escribir mejor código más rápido, abordando la creciente complejidad de las aplicaciones modernas.

Programación Políglota: Un fuerte soporte para múltiples lenguajes (Java, Kotlin, Scala, JavaScript, TypeScript, Python, Go) dentro de un solo IDE lo hace ideal para arquitecturas modernas de microservicios políglotas.

Preparado para la Nube y DevOps: La integración nativa con plataformas en la nube, pipelines de CI/CD y tecnologías de contenedores se alinea con las prácticas modernas de desarrollo nativo en la nube.

Estas capacidades se combinan para crear un entorno de desarrollo que anticipa necesidades, reduce fricciones y escala con la complejidad de los proyectos de software modernos.

##### Comment Metadata
- Posted at: hace 4 meses
- Author title: QA Engineer Lead



### Comment 2

IntelliJ IDEA se destaca como un entorno de desarrollo para las necesidades de programación modernas gracias a su potente e inteligente asistencia de código, su completo soporte de lenguajes y su integración fluida con herramientas y marcos modernos. Proporciona una avanzada finalización de código, refactorización y detección de errores mediante un profundo análisis de código, lo que permite a los desarrolladores escribir código de alta calidad más rápidamente. IntelliJ IDEA admite una amplia gama de lenguajes, incluidos Java, Kotlin, Scala, JavaScript, Python y más, con soporte especial para marcos populares como Spring, React y Angular.

##### Comment Metadata
- Posted at: hace 7 meses
- Author title: Head @ engineerHUB ||Developer Champ @SAWO Lab || Open Source enthusiast || SWOC&#39;21 Mentor|| DWOC&#39;21 Mentor ||LGM SOC&#39;21|| DevIncept&#39;21 ||




## Related Product
[IntelliJ IDEA](https://www.g2.com/es/products/intellij-idea/reviews)

## Related Category
[Entornos de Desarrollo Integrado (IDE) de Java](https://www.g2.com/es/categories/java-integrated-development-environments-ide)

## Related discussions
- [¿Qué tan bien se adapta Trello a un equipo más grande?](https://www.g2.com/es/discussions/1-how-well-does-trello-scale-into-a-larger-team)
  - Posted at: hace aproximadamente 13 años
  - Comments: 6
- [Can we please add a new section](https://www.g2.com/es/discussions/2-can-we-please-add-a-new-section)
  - Posted at: hace aproximadamente 13 años
  - Comments: 0
- [Beneficios cuantificables de implementar su CRM](https://www.g2.com/es/discussions/quantifiable-benefits-from-implementing-your-crm)
  - Posted at: hace aproximadamente 13 años
  - Comments: 4


